A geometric sans with a strong, extended footprint and an oblique construction throughout. Letterforms are built from rounded-rectangle and superellipse-like shapes, producing squared counters with generous corner radii. Strokes are heavy and largely monoline, with crisp terminals and consistent curvature, giving the face a clean, engineered rhythm. The uppercase is compact and angular in silhouette despite the rounded corners, while the lowercase stays sturdy and simplified, maintaining clarity through broad joins and open apertures.

The overall tone is modern and forward-leaning, with a performance-oriented, technical feel. Rounded corners soften the otherwise mechanical geometry, balancing approachability with a purposeful, high-speed attitude.
The design appears intended to merge engineered geometry with softened corners, delivering a bold, high-energy sans that suggests speed and modern technology while retaining a controlled, system-like consistency.
Numerals and capitals read especially well as display forms, with tight, squared interior spaces that create a distinctive “panel” look. The slant and extended proportions emphasize horizontal motion, making the type feel fast and assertive even at moderate sizes.
